Dental implants vs bridges: which is better? This query typically arises in discussions about tooth replacement choices. Each technique has its benefits More Bonuses and disadvantages, visit this site making it essential to contemplate particular person circumstances before making a choice.

Dental implants are artificial tooth roots positioned immediately into the jawbone. They supply a permanent solution for missing teeth and require minor surgery to install. The process normally entails several steps, beginning with an initial consultation, followed by the surgical placement, and finally, the attachment of the crown.


One significant benefit of dental implants is that they mimic natural teeth carefully. They stimulate the jawbone, stopping deterioration that always occurs after tooth loss. This stimulation helps maintain facial structure and appearance over time, which is a vital issue for many people.


Bridges, on the opposite hand, are prosthetic devices that bridge the hole created by one or more missing teeth. They are anchored onto adjacent teeth, which have to be filed down to accommodate the crowns. While bridges can provide a quick and cost-effective resolution, they do not present the same benefits regarding jawbone health.

Patients might choose dental implants as a outcome of their longevity. With correct care, implants can final a lifetime. Bridges sometimes final between five to fifteen years, which can require replacements or adjustments. For individuals in search of a long-term solution, this issue can significantly affect their determination.


Aesthetic considerations additionally come into play when evaluating these two choices. Dental implants normally appear and feel more like natural teeth, allowing for better functionality in chewing and speaking. Patients typically report higher satisfaction with implants by way of appearance and general comfort.


Cost is another crucial issue that usually influences decision-making (Dentist Granville OH). Dental implants are inclined to have the next upfront cost compared to bridges. However, considering their sturdiness and the potential want for future replacements with bridges, the long-term financial implications could tip the dimensions in favor of implants

In terms of maintenance, dental implants require routine dental check-ups, much like natural teeth. Proper oral hygiene is essential for their longevity. Bridges, whereas additionally requiring regular dental care, may necessitate further consideration to make sure the health of the supporting teeth.


Some patients may have health conditions that would muddy the waters when deciding between these choices. For occasion, individuals with osteoporosis or uncontrolled diabetes may face challenges with dental implants. Conversely, patients with present dental points could discover bridges to be a more practical selection.




The recovery time following the installation of dental implants may additionally be a consideration. The process entails therapeutic time, which can range from a few weeks to a number of months. Bridges typically require a shorter period for fitting and adjustments, appealing to those looking for a quicker answer.
